dobinski unit one

dobinski unit one lifeskills 6th grade

QuestionAnswer
character the way you think, feel and act
trustworthiness reliable, keeping promises
respect treating others the way you'd like them to treat you
responsibility willing to take on duties or tasks
fairness treating everyone equally and honestly
caring treating others with understanding
citizenship following rules and obeying laws
advocacy taking a stand to make a difference
role model a person whose success or behavior serves as a good example for others
puberty time when you start developing the physical characteristics of adults of your gender
adolescence period between childhood and adulthood
abstinence choosing not to have sex
resistance skills ways to say no
physical health health of your body
emotional health health of your mind
social health health of your relationships
SMART specific, measurable, action oriented, realistic, timely
long term goal big important goals you set for the future
short term goal steps you take to reach your long term goal
daily goal to-do list
self concept view you have of yourself
self esteem measure of how much you like and respect yourself
peer pressure someone your age who tries to get you to do something positive or negative
responsible decision healthy, safe, legal, guidelines of family, respect self, good character
